The Regulatory Framework: A Labyrinth of Laws

The Greek regulatory landscape for online gambling is complex and subject to ongoing evolution. The Hellenic Gaming Commission (HGC) is the primary regulatory body responsible for licensing and overseeing online gambling operators. The legal framework, primarily based on Law 4002/2011, has undergone revisions and amendments to adapt to the rapidly changing online environment. Understanding the current licensing requirements, tax structures, and compliance obligations is crucial for any operator seeking to enter or expand within the Greek market. The HGC actively monitors operator activities to ensure compliance with regulations regarding player protection, responsible gambling, and anti-money laundering (AML) protocols. Recent regulatory changes have aimed to create a more competitive and transparent market, but also to strengthen consumer safeguards and revenue collection. Analysts must stay abreast of these developments, as they directly impact the operational costs, market access, and long-term viability of online casino ventures.

Licensing and Compliance: The Gatekeepers of the Market

Obtaining a license from the HGC is a rigorous process that involves detailed scrutiny of an operator’s financial stability, technical infrastructure, and operational practices. Operators must demonstrate compliance with strict standards regarding game fairness, data security, and player verification. The HGC also imposes stringent requirements for responsible gambling measures, including age verification, self-exclusion programs, and deposit limits. Furthermore, operators must adhere to anti-money laundering (AML) regulations, which require robust Know Your Customer (KYC) procedures and transaction monitoring. Failure to comply with these regulations can result in significant penalties, including license revocation and legal action. For industry analysts, assessing the compliance posture of operators is a critical aspect of due diligence, as it directly impacts the long-term sustainability and reputational risk of any venture.
